IP扫描 及 设置 批处理命令

本文介绍了一个批处理脚本,用于自动修改网卡的IP地址和网段,以便扫描不同的网络区间,查找并列出网络上的设备。脚本通过ping命令探测指定范围内的IP地址,收集MAC地址,并在扫描结束后恢复原始IP设置。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

    最近有台网络摄像机 忘记IP 地址了, 想用 批处理把它扫描出来, 于是网上找了下资料, 打算  自动修改网卡网段, 及ip地址, 以扫描不同网段. bat 如下

@echo off
set /a NNET=0
rem 扫描的ip数
set /a NIPS=10
rem  扫描网段数
set /a NUM_SEGS=5

:continue
echo  net seg: %NNET%
netsh interface ipv4 set address "wireNet" static 192.168.%NNET%.47  255.255.255.0 192.168.%NNET%.1

FOR /L %%I in (1,1,%NIPS%) do ping 192.168.%NNET%.%%I -n 2 -w 50

set /a NNET+=1

if %NNET% lss %NUM_SEGS% goto continue
arp -a
arp -a >D:\mac.txt
pause
echo scan over 扫描结束

rem wmic computersystem where "name='%computername%'” call rename "XXX-22“

rem  扫描后 自动改回IP, 不是保存的原来地址, 设置固定的, 192.168. 1.19

set /a NIPS=19
rem  网段
set /a NUM_SEGS=1

netsh interface ipv4 set address "wireNet" static 192.168.%NUM_SEGS%.%NIPS%  255.255.255.0 192.168.%NUM_SEGS%.1
ipconfig -all
exit

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值